How Does Semaglutide Support Long-Term Weight Management?

Semaglutide works through GLP-1 pathways involved in appetite and feelings of fullness. For some eligible patients, the medication may help reduce hunger, support smaller food portions, and help people feel satisfied for longer after eating.

These effects can make it easier for some patients to maintain changes in their eating habits over time. Instead of relying only on willpower to manage frequent hunger, patients may receive medical support for one of the biological factors that can make weight management difficult.

Long-term weight management generally requires an ongoing approach. Current clinical guidance recognizes obesity as a chronic condition and supports individualized treatment that may combine lifestyle changes with medication when medically appropriate.

Why Can Maintaining Weight Loss Be Difficult

Losing weight and maintaining weight loss are not always the same challenge. Some people can lose weight for a short period through restrictive diets or major lifestyle changes but find it difficult to maintain those results over time.

Persistent hunger and changes in appetite can make it challenging to continue eating less after weight loss. Returning to previous eating patterns may contribute to weight regain. This is one reason long-term weight management often requires more than a temporary diet.

Semaglutide may help eligible patients manage appetite as part of an ongoing treatment plan. However, the medication does not guarantee that every person will achieve or maintain the same results. Individual response, treatment consistency, lifestyle habits, and medical factors can all affect progress.

Can Semaglutide Help With Appetite Over Time

Appetite management can be an important part of maintaining weight-management progress. Some people struggle with frequent hunger even when they understand which eating habits they want to follow.

Semaglutide may help some eligible patients feel less hungry and remain full for longer after meals. As a result, maintaining smaller portions and reducing overall food intake may become more manageable for some people.

The response can vary between patients. Some people notice significant appetite changes, while others experience a more gradual effect. A healthcare provider can monitor treatment response and determine whether the medication continues to be appropriate.

Is Semaglutide Designed for Short-Term or Long-Term Use?

Treatment decisions depend on the specific medication, the patient’s health needs, and their response to treatment. However, major health organizations recognize GLP-1 therapies, including semaglutide, as potential long-term treatment options for adults with obesity when medically appropriate.

Current guidance also notes that stopping chronic weight-management medication can be associated with weight recurrence for some patients. For this reason, healthcare providers may consider ongoing treatment and monitoring when the medication is effective and well tolerated.

This does not mean every patient needs to follow the same treatment plan. The duration of treatment should be based on individual medical circumstances and decisions made with a qualified healthcare provider.

Why Are Healthy Habits Still Important?

Semaglutide can support weight-management efforts, but medication does not replace healthy lifestyle habits. Nutrition, physical activity, sleep, and other daily behaviors continue to play an important role in overall health.

A reduced appetite does not automatically mean that a person is meeting their nutritional needs. Patients still need adequate protein, fiber, vitamins, minerals, and other nutrients. Building sustainable eating habits can help support overall health during treatment.

Regular physical activity can also support cardiovascular health, strength, mobility, and long-term weight maintenance. Current guidance recommends combining appropriate medication treatment with lifestyle and behavioral support rather than relying on medication alone.

What Happens if You Stop Taking Semaglutide?

Stopping semaglutide is an important topic to discuss with a healthcare provider. Research and current clinical guidance indicate that weight recurrence can occur after chronic weight-management medications are discontinued.

This is one reason weight management is often viewed as an ongoing process rather than a short-term goal. A provider can help patients discuss their treatment response and consider an appropriate plan for continuing, changing, or stopping medication.

Patients should not stop or change prescription medication without discussing the decision with a qualified healthcare professional. Individual medical needs and treatment goals should guide the next steps.

Why Does Ongoing Medical Monitoring Matter?

Long-term treatment requires regular evaluation. A healthcare provider can monitor how well the medication is working, review potential side effects, and determine whether the treatment continues to meet the patient’s needs.

Follow-up care can also help identify barriers to progress. Changes in nutrition, physical activity, stress, sleep, medication tolerance, or other health factors may affect weight-management outcomes over time.

Current clinical guidance emphasizes regular follow-up to assess treatment effectiveness, safety, tolerability, and individual progress. This allows treatment plans to be adjusted when needed rather than following the same approach indefinitely.

Can Semaglutide Help People Build Sustainable Habits?

For some eligible patients, reduced hunger may make it easier to focus on sustainable lifestyle changes. When frequent hunger becomes less difficult to manage, some people may find it easier to develop healthier eating patterns.

However, medication alone does not automatically create long-term habits. Patients may still need to work on meal choices, portion awareness, physical activity, sleep, and other parts of their routine.

A sustainable approach should be realistic for the individual. Extremely restrictive diets or exercise plans may be difficult to maintain. Working with qualified healthcare professionals can help patients develop an approach that fits their individual needs and circumstances.

What Results Can You Expect Over the Long Term?

Results with semaglutide vary from person to person. Some eligible patients may experience meaningful changes in appetite and body weight, while others may have a different response.

There is no guaranteed amount of weight loss or a specific result that applies to every patient. Treatment outcomes can depend on individual response, medication tolerance, consistency, lifestyle habits, and other health factors.

A healthcare provider can help patients set realistic goals and evaluate progress over time. Long-term success may involve more than changes on the scale. Improvements in health behaviors and other individual health outcomes may also be important parts of a treatment plan.

Is Semaglutide Suitable for Everyone?

Semaglutide is not appropriate for every person. Medical history, current medications, health conditions, and other factors can influence whether treatment is suitable.

Before starting semaglutide, patients should complete a medical evaluation and provide accurate information about their health. A licensed healthcare provider can consider potential benefits and risks before making a treatment recommendation.

How Can Patients Stay Consistent With Their Treatment Plan?

Consistency can be important for evaluating how well a prescribed treatment plan is working. Patients should follow their healthcare provider’s instructions regarding medication use, follow-up care, and any recommended lifestyle changes.

Keeping track of progress can also be useful. Patients may monitor changes in appetite, weight, eating habits, physical activity, and how they feel during treatment. This information can help guide conversations with a healthcare provider.

If a patient experiences difficult side effects or feels that the treatment is not meeting their needs, the healthcare provider can review the situation and discuss appropriate options. Treatment plans may need to change over time based on individual response.
